This World Environment day, Global Indian International School, Noida, has announced the launch of its digital campaign “LetsUnlockNature”. The campaign, driven with a strong social message of conservation of environment, for a better world post the pandemic, has been released across all social media channels of GIIS including Facebook, Twitter, and YouTube.
The campaign comprises a short video of students, and the leadership team of GIIS schools across 5 cities in India, who virtually came together to encourage everyone to take small steps at an individual level that can create a larger impact and help in making the world a better place. This video will soon be followed by another video from GIIS students undertaking various other initiatives, like making bird houses, planting trees and installing self-watering systems for plants at home along with a pollution catching system that can go a long way in building a sustainable environment.
A number of activities such as slogan writing, planting, writing poems, poster making to raise awareness on environmental issues among children, teachers & their families were undertaken on World Environment Day.
